Garry Shider


 

Garry Shider is the long-time musical director of the P.Funk All-Stars.

Moving to Canada

By the time he was sixteen, it became obvious that Plainfield, New Jersey was a deadend watching his friends become victims of the streets, he and his good friend Cordell "Boogie" Mosson escaped Vietnam and the decay of their hometown by going to Canada. In Canada, they became an integral part of a funk / rock band called United Soul, or "U.S.". Garry already knew George Clinton from his days in the Newark barber shop, where George and his partners counseled area youths and sang doo-wop songs in between clients. George was living in Toronto, Ontario by this time, and began hearing about "United Soul", from other area musicians and music business people. Once he saw Garry perform with the group, he immediately decided to take him under his wing and groom him for a spot in the P-Funk Army. Garry's soulful, gospel-rooted vocals, and his ability on guitar were most impressive for someone so young.
